GS1 General Specifications — identification keys, data attributes and barcodes
The foundational GS1 standard defining how identification keys, data attributes and barcodes are constructed and used — GTIN, SSCC, SGTIN, GS1 Application Identifiers, GS1-128 and GS1 DataMatrix. Released annually each January; Release 26.0 was published in January 2026.
What this does not cover
stated in the document's own scope- Define identification and barcode syntax, not the legal serialisation obligation, which comes from DSCSA, the EU FMD, or UDI rules.
- Are voluntary consensus standards, not a regulation; GS1 certifies nothing about product quality or GMP compliance.
- Cover product and unit identification, not the supply-chain event-data exchange itself, which is the subject of GS1 EPCIS.

Overview
The GS1 General Specifications are the foundational standard defining how GS1 identification keys, data attributes, and barcodes are constructed and used. They specify the identification keys — the GTIN for trade items, the SSCC for logistic units, and others — the Application Identifiers that give structured data elements their meaning, and the barcode carriers such as GS1-128 and GS1 DataMatrix, including how data is encoded, formatted, and printed. In healthcare and pharmaceutical supply chains these specifications underpin serialised product identification: the SGTIN and the human- and machine-readable data that travel with a saleable unit.
Scope & applicability
Any organisation applying or reading GS1 identifiers — which in practice means every party to a serialised pharmaceutical or device supply chain.
Legal basis & how it acquires force
The GS1 General Specifications are issued by GS1, a not-for-profit standards organisation; they are voluntary consensus standards, not law. Their reach becomes effectively mandatory where regulations require the outcome and defer to GS1 for the identifier syntax: the US Drug Supply Chain Security Act (DSCSA), the EU Falsified Medicines Directive and its delegated regulation, and medical-device Unique Device Identification rules all specify what must be identified and leave the encoding to GS1. The document is revised and published annually; Release 26.0 was issued in January 2026.
Document structure
| Part | Covers |
|---|---|
| Identification keys | GTIN, SSCC, GLN, and the other GS1 keys and their allocation rules |
| Application Identifiers | The AI prefixes that define batch/lot, expiry, serial number, and other data elements |
| Barcode symbologies | GS1-128, GS1 DataMatrix, GS1 DataBar, and EAN/UPC — encoding and structure |
| Symbol specification and quality | Dimensions, print quality, symbol placement, and human-readable interpretation |
| Application standards | How keys, AIs, and symbols combine for use cases including healthcare and logistics |

Implementation tips
- Verify printed symbols to the specified grade as an in-process control, not as a one-off qualification activity
- Review the January release each year for changes affecting allocation rules and Application Identifiers already in use
- Settle GTIN allocation rules with regulatory and commercial before launch — retrofitting a GTIN change across a distributed supply chain is far harder than deciding it once

International alignment
The General Specifications sit within the GS1 system and are relied on by regulatory identification mandates worldwide — DSCSA in the US, the EU FMD (Delegated Regulation 2016/161), and device UDI frameworks — which specify the identification outcome and adopt GS1 syntax to achieve it. They complement GS1 data-exchange standards (such as EPCIS for event data) that carry the movement history built on these identifiers.

What is a GTIN?
The Global Trade Item Number, the GS1 identification key for a trade item. It is one of the keys defined by the General Specifications; the serialised form used in pharma (SGTIN) adds a unique serial number via an Application Identifier.
